Main Pressure Checking: Notes

2002 Volkswagen EuroVan BaseSECTION Notes

Remove noise insulation tray below engine.

Remove bolt -arrow- for main pressure hole. See Fig 1 . Always replace bolt.

Connect pressure tester VAG 1702 and tighten thumb screw.

Start engine. Bleed pressure tester VAG 1702. To do this, loosen thumb screw and tighten when bleeding is complete.

Switch off engine. Measure ATF temperature.

If VAS 5051 is used to measure ATF temperature, see Connecting Vehicle Diagnostic, Testing And Information System VAS 5051  .

If VAG 1551 is used to measure ATF temperature, see Connecting Scan Tool VAG 1551  .

Measure main pressure at idle speed using VAG 1702. For main pressure specifications, see Fig 2 .

If there are deviations from the prescribed values, see Fig 3 for possible cause.

Switch off engine.

Press fuse together and pull off solenoid valve connector (arrow). See Fig 4 .

Start engine. Measure main pressure at 2000 RPM (if possible, the main pressure test should be performed on a rolling road). See Fig 5 .

If there are deviations from the prescribed values see Fig 6 for possible cause.

After test disconnect pressure tester VAG 1702.

Install new bolt for main pressure hole and tighten to 12 Nm.

Install solenoid valve connector.

Once connector has been installed, check and erase DTC memory. See DIAGNOSIS - 01P article.

If work has been carried out using tester VAS 5051, select diagnostic function "05 - Erasing DTC memory" within the vehicle On Board Diagnostic (OBD) and confirm by pressing "OK".

Install noise insulation tray.
